- The distance between Wallaceville, New Zealand and Birmingham, Alabama, Usa is approximately 13,004 km or 8,081 mi.
- To reach Wallaceville in this distance one would set out from Birmingham, Alabama bearing 236.8°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Wallaceville bearing 247.7° or WSW .
- Wallaceville has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Birmingham, Alabama has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Wallaceville is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Birmingham, Alabama is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 4.3 °C (7.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.8 °C (21.2°F) less in Wallaceville.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 88.1 mm (3.5 in) less which is equivalent to 88.1 l/m² (2.16 US gal/ft²) or 881,000 l/ha (94,185 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.2° lower in Wallaceville than in Birmingham, Alabama.
